The Duty of a Pediatric Eye Professional



When it pertains to ensuring your youngster's vision is healthy and balanced, a pediatric eye expert plays a crucial duty.

These experts are especially trained to handle children's unique eye care needs, from infancy through adolescence. They perform extensive eye exams, checking for common issues like strabismus or refractive errors.

Their competence also includes detecting and taking care of problems such as amblyopia and genetic cataracts. By using age-appropriate strategies, they create a comfy setting for your kid, making the experience less daunting.

You'll value their capacity to connect effectively, clarifying findings in an easy to understand way.

Ultimately, a pediatric eye professional guarantees your youngster receives the most effective feasible treatment, supporting their general growth and helping them thrive in both academics and play.

Value of Normal Eye Examinations



Routine eye examinations are necessary for your youngster's vision wellness, as they help catch prospective issues early on. By setting up these tests, you make certain that your child's eyes create effectively and operate ideally.

Numerous vision problems can continue to be covert, affecting their learning and overall lifestyle. During an examination, a pediatric eye expert can examine your child's vision skill, eye placement, and total eye wellness.

Early detection of conditions like amblyopia or strabismus can lead to more efficient therapies. Plus, normal exams permit keeping an eye on any changes in time, ensuring prompt treatment if required.

Prioritizing these consultations can set the structure for your youngster's lifelong eye wellness and enhance their academic and social experiences.

Tips for Sustaining Your Kid's Vision Treatment



To guarantee your child's vision stays healthy and balanced, it's critical to incorporate excellent behaviors right into their everyday routine.

Motivate your youngster to take routine breaks during display time; the 20-20-20 policy can help-- check out something 20 feet away for 20 seconds every 20 mins.

Make certain they're outdoors daily, as natural light supports eye health. Promote a diet rich in fruits and vegetables, especially those high in vitamins A and C.



Additionally, ensure they're using safety eyewear throughout sporting activities and exterior tasks. Teach your child not to scrub their eyes, as this can cause irritability.

Finally, routine normal eye tests to catch any type of concerns early. By promoting these practices, you'll support your kid's vision treatment successfully.
